7# hopewell 我基本上也快做出来了,不过现在有个问题,就是如何对DATA 步骤或者是PROC REPORT进行FORMAT, 比如将'SR2' format成 'Sales Rep2',我用了proc format,但好像对最后的report结果没影响,下面是我的程序,求改进
proc sort data=employees1;
by lname;
run;
proc sort data=employees2;
by lname;
run;
data salessum(keep=lname fname job total);
merge employees1 employees2;
by lname;
if first.lname then total=0;
total+sales;
if last.lname then output;
run;
proc report data=salessum headline headskip split= '*' nowd;
define lname / 'Last Name' width=10;
define fname / 'First Name' width=11;
define job / 'Position' width=12;
define total / format=dollar10. width=20;
run;